How Long Should the Ultrahuman Ring Air Battery Actually Last

The Ultrahuman Ring Air uses a small lithium polymer battery. Ultrahuman officially states the ring should last four to six days on a single charge with normal use. Normal use means wearing it throughout the day with standard health tracking enabled.

The actual battery size varies slightly by ring size. Larger rings hold a slightly bigger battery. A size 14 ring has more internal space than a size 5 ring, so it naturally lasts a bit longer. Most users report getting about five days of battery life under typical conditions.

If your ring dies in one day, that means it is losing battery five times faster than expected. This is a clear sign that something is wrong with either the software, the hardware, or how the ring connects to your phone. The good news is that most of these problems have straightforward fixes.

Firmware Bugs That Kill Your Battery Overnight

Firmware is the software that runs directly on your Ultrahuman Ring Air. Ultrahuman pushes firmware updates regularly. Sometimes a new update contains a bug that causes excessive battery drain. This is the single most reported reason for sudden battery life drops.

Users on Reddit and the Ultrahuman community forum have documented multiple firmware versions that caused drain issues. The ring might get stuck in a loop where it continuously tries to sync data. It might fail to enter its low power sleep mode. Either situation drains the battery extremely fast.

Check your current firmware version in the Ultrahuman app under device settings. Compare it to the latest version listed on Ultrahuman’s support page. If an update is available, install it immediately. Many users report that a firmware update alone fixed their one day battery drain problem completely.

If you already have the latest firmware and still experience drain, try a forced restart of the ring by placing it on the charger for ten seconds, removing it, and placing it back again.

How Bluetooth Connection Problems Drain the Battery

Your Ultrahuman Ring Air uses Bluetooth Low Energy to communicate with your smartphone. BLE is designed to use very little power. But when the connection between your ring and phone becomes unstable, the ring enters a frantic search mode.

In search mode, the ring broadcasts Bluetooth signals at a much higher rate. It keeps scanning for your phone. This constant scanning uses significantly more power than a stable connection. Users who keep their phone far away from their ring or switch between multiple Bluetooth devices often trigger this problem.

The fix is simple. Open the Ultrahuman app on your phone. Check that the ring shows as connected. If it does not, toggle Bluetooth off and on in your phone settings. Then open the app and let it reconnect. You can also try unpairing the ring completely and pairing it again from scratch. Go to your phone’s Bluetooth settings, forget the Ultrahuman Ring Air device, and set it up again through the app.

Keep your phone within 30 feet of your ring for optimal Bluetooth performance. Walls and other obstacles can weaken the signal.

The Impact of Extreme Temperatures on Battery Life

Lithium polymer batteries hate extreme temperatures. The Ultrahuman Ring Air is no exception. If you live in a very hot climate or a very cold one, your battery will drain faster than the advertised rate.

Cold weather is the bigger problem. When temperatures drop below 32°F (0°C), the chemical reactions inside the battery slow down. The battery cannot deliver its full capacity. A ring that normally lasts five days might last only two or three days in winter. Users who work outdoors in cold conditions report the worst battery drain.

Heat is also damaging. Temperatures above 95°F (35°C) can cause the battery to discharge faster. Leaving your ring on a car dashboard in summer or near a heat source at home accelerates drain. Prolonged heat exposure can also permanently reduce battery capacity over time.

The best practice is to keep your ring at moderate temperatures between 50°F and 85°F whenever possible. If you work in extreme conditions, expect shorter battery life and charge your ring more frequently.

Are Your Tracking Settings Too Aggressive

The Ultrahuman Ring Air tracks several health metrics. Each active tracking feature uses battery power. Some features use more power than others. If you have everything turned on at maximum sensitivity, your battery will drain faster.

SpO2 (blood oxygen) monitoring is one of the most power hungry features. It uses a red LED sensor that draws more current than the green LED used for heart rate tracking. If you do not need continuous SpO2 data, consider turning it off or setting it to periodic checks instead of continuous monitoring.

Skin temperature tracking also adds to battery consumption. The temperature sensor itself uses little power, but the frequent data logging and syncing add up over a full day. Users who disable features they do not actively use report battery life improvements of one to two extra days.

Open the Ultrahuman app and review each tracking feature. Ask yourself which ones you actually check daily. Turn off the ones you ignore. You can always turn them back on when needed.

Your Charging Case Might Not Be Working Properly

A common but overlooked cause of one day battery drain is a faulty charge. Your ring might show 100% in the app but actually start the day at a much lower level. This happens when the charging case has problems.

Dirty charging contacts are the first thing to check. The small metal pins inside the charging case collect sweat, skin oils, and dust over time. These deposits create a barrier between the charger and the ring. The ring sits in the case and appears to charge but does not receive full power.

Clean the contacts on both the ring and the inside of the charging case using a dry, soft cloth. A cotton swab works well for the small pins. Do not use water or cleaning solutions. If the contacts look corroded or damaged, contact Ultrahuman support for a replacement case.

Also verify that your charging cable and power adapter work properly. Try a different USB cable. Try a different wall adapter. A weak power source can result in an incomplete charge that mimics a full battery drain problem.

How a Factory Reset Can Fix Battery Drain

When basic troubleshooting does not work, a factory reset often does. A factory reset clears all stored data and settings on the ring. It returns the ring to its original state. This eliminates any corrupted data or stuck processes that cause excessive battery drain.

To perform a factory reset, open the Ultrahuman app and go to the device settings for your ring. Look for the option labeled “Reset” or “Factory Reset.” Follow the on screen prompts. The process takes about two minutes. Your ring will restart and you will need to pair it with your phone again.

Important: A factory reset erases your locally stored health data on the ring. However, any data already synced to the Ultrahuman app and cloud servers remains safe. Make sure you sync your ring before performing the reset so you do not lose recent data.

Many users on the Ultrahuman subreddit confirm that a factory reset immediately fixed their battery drain issue. If your ring went from five day battery life to one day battery life suddenly, a factory reset should be your first serious troubleshooting step.

Background App Issues That Affect Battery Performance

Your Ultrahuman Ring Air depends on the companion app running on your phone. If the app has problems, the ring can behave unpredictably. Background app issues on your phone can indirectly cause the ring to drain its battery faster.

Force close the Ultrahuman app on your phone and reopen it. On iPhone, swipe up from the bottom and swipe the app away. On Android, go to Settings, then Apps, then Ultrahuman, and tap Force Stop. This clears any stuck processes in the app that might send repeated sync requests to the ring.

Check your phone’s battery optimization settings. Some Android phones aggressively kill background apps to save phone battery. When the Ultrahuman app gets killed, the ring loses its Bluetooth connection and enters search mode. Add the Ultrahuman app to your phone’s battery optimization whitelist so it stays running in the background.

Also make sure you have the latest version of the Ultrahuman app installed. App updates often include bug fixes for connectivity and syncing issues that directly affect ring battery life.

Ring Size and Fit Can Affect Sensor Activity

This one surprises most people. The fit of your ring on your finger can influence battery drain. If the ring is too loose, the optical sensors work harder to get accurate readings. A loose ring shifts position frequently, and the sensors detect inconsistent skin contact.

When sensors detect poor contact, they increase their sampling rate. They use brighter LED pulses to penetrate through air gaps. This increased sensor activity draws more power from the tiny battery. Over a full day, this extra power usage adds up significantly.

Make sure your ring fits snugly on your finger. It should not spin freely. Ultrahuman provides a sizing kit for this reason. If you lost or gained weight since buying your ring, your finger size may have changed. A ring that fit perfectly six months ago might now be too loose.

If your ring is too loose, you can try wearing it on a different finger where it fits more tightly. Ultrahuman also allows you to exchange your ring for a different size within certain warranty conditions.

Water Exposure and Moisture Damage

The Ultrahuman Ring Air has a water resistance rating of 100 meters according to the company. It should handle swimming, showers, and rain without problems. However, real world conditions sometimes compromise this protection.

Tiny scratches on the ring surface can break the water seal over time. Soap, shampoo, and chlorine can degrade the sealing materials. If moisture enters the ring casing, it can cause short circuits on the internal circuit board. These short circuits drain the battery rapidly.

If you suspect water damage, remove the ring and dry it thoroughly. Place it in a dry, warm area for 24 hours. Do not use a hair dryer or oven as the heat can damage the battery. After drying, charge the ring fully and monitor battery life for the next two days.

To prevent moisture damage, rinse your ring with fresh water after swimming in chlorinated pools or salt water. Avoid wearing it in hot tubs where high temperatures combine with chemicals. Remove the ring before applying lotions or hand sanitizers that can degrade the seals.

When You Should Contact Ultrahuman Support

Sometimes the problem is not something you can fix yourself. Hardware defects exist in any electronic product, and the Ultrahuman Ring Air is no exception. If you have tried every fix in this guide and your battery still dies in one day, it is time to contact Ultrahuman support.

Signs that point to a hardware defect include a swollen battery (the ring feels thicker than normal), a ring that gets unusually warm during use, or a ring that shows erratic charging behavior (jumping from 20% to 80% instantly). These symptoms suggest an internal component failure.

Ultrahuman offers a one year warranty on the Ring Air. Contact their support team through the app or their website. Provide your purchase details, describe the battery issue, and mention every troubleshooting step you already tried. This speeds up the support process and increases the chance they will send a replacement without extended back and forth.

Document your battery drain before contacting support. Take screenshots of your battery percentage at different times of the day. This evidence helps the support team diagnose the problem faster.

Simple Daily Habits to Maximize Battery Life

Small changes to how you use your Ultrahuman Ring Air can significantly extend battery life. These habits take no extra effort once you adopt them and can easily add one to two extra days to each charge cycle.

Charge your ring fully before wearing it. Do not grab it off the charger at 80% because you are in a rush. A full charge gives you the maximum possible battery life each cycle. Most users find that charging overnight works best.

Keep the Ultrahuman app open on your phone at least once a day. This allows the ring to sync its stored data and clear its internal memory. A ring with full internal storage works harder to manage data, which uses more battery.

Avoid unnecessary wake ups. Every time you open the app and manually request a sync, the ring activates its sensors and Bluetooth radio. Limit manual syncs to once or twice a day. Let the automatic sync schedule handle the rest.

Finally, store your ring in its charging case when you are not wearing it. Even in standby mode, the ring uses a small amount of power. The charging case keeps it topped up and ready to wear.

Frequently Asked Questions

Is it normal for the Ultrahuman Ring Air to lose 20% battery in one night?

No, that is not normal. The ring should lose about 5% to 8% overnight during sleep tracking. A 20% overnight loss suggests a firmware bug, Bluetooth connectivity issue, or a sensor that is stuck in active mode. Try restarting the ring and updating the firmware. If the problem continues after a factory reset, contact Ultrahuman support.

Can I replace the battery in my Ultrahuman Ring Air?

No, the Ultrahuman Ring Air does not have a user replaceable battery. The ring is a sealed unit. Opening it will void the warranty and likely destroy the ring. If your battery is failing due to age or a defect, contact Ultrahuman for a warranty replacement or discuss your options with their support team.

Does the Ultrahuman Ring Air battery degrade over time?

Yes, like all lithium polymer batteries, the Ultrahuman Ring Air battery will slowly lose capacity over time. After about 300 to 500 full charge cycles, you may notice a reduction in battery life. This is normal for any rechargeable battery. Most users start seeing noticeable degradation after about 18 to 24 months of daily use.

Will turning off all tracking features extend battery life significantly?

Turning off all tracking features will extend battery life, but it defeats the purpose of wearing the ring. A better approach is to disable only the features you do not use. For example, if you never check your SpO2 data, turn off that sensor. This gives you extra battery life without losing the health data you actually care about.

Why does my Ultrahuman Ring Air battery drain faster after a firmware update?

Some firmware updates temporarily increase battery usage as the ring recalibrates its sensors and rebuilds its data indexes. This higher usage usually settles down within 48 hours. If the battery drain continues beyond two days after the update, the new firmware may contain a bug. Check the Ultrahuman community forums for similar reports and contact support if needed.

Does using the Ultrahuman app on multiple phones cause battery drain?

Yes, pairing your ring with multiple phones or frequently switching between devices can cause connection confusion. The ring may try to connect to a phone that is no longer nearby, wasting battery on failed Bluetooth scans. For best results, keep your ring paired with only one phone and avoid switching devices unless absolutely necessary.
